Is 15+ hours per day too much sleep for an 18 month old?

10 replies

ForcesSweetheart · 22/06/2007 15:03

Since we got back from our holiday last week my DD has seemed to be sleeping a lot more than before. She goes to bed between 8 and 8.30pm and doesn't get up til 9.30-10am, then by 1.30 she's ready for a nap and can sleep 2 hours or more. Just seems like a lot more than before when she was generally 8 til 8 and half an hour to 2 hours nap. Could it just be a growth spurt tiring her out or something? Or should I take her to the docs?

OP posts:
colditz · 22/06/2007 15:04

Is she walking more?

Ds1 slept like this until he was 2.5 - book a baby sitter and make the most of the lie ins.

ForcesSweetheart · 22/06/2007 15:06

Yes she was quite late to start walking and only started walking properly independently a couple of months ago.

OP posts:
colditz · 22/06/2007 15:08

That's why her sleep has picked up. that and a growth spurt could be enough to knock her flat for a month or two.
